  SA 3337. Ms. CORTEZ MASTO submitted an amendment intended to be 
proposed to amendment SA 3224 proposed by Mr. Roberts (for himself and 
Ms. Stabenow) to the bill H.R. 2, to provide for the reform and 
continuation of agricultural and other programs of the Department of 
Agriculture through fiscal year 2023, and for other purposes; which was 
ordered to lie on the table; as follows:

       Strike section 4113 and insert the following:

     SEC. 4113. ASSISTANCE FOR COMMUNITY FOOD PROJECTS.

       (a) Findings.--Congress finds that--
       (1) according to the Wisconsin HOPE Lab, at least 36 
     percent of 4-year college and university students and 42 
     percent of 2-year community college students have experienced 
     food insecurity in 2018;
       (2) hunger threatens the health, cognitive ability, and 
     economic security of students;
       (3) institutions of higher education should strive to 
     collect edible surplus food from campus-operated dining 
     facilities and distribute that food to students experiencing 
     hunger instead of throwing that food away; and
       (4) institutions of higher education should partner with 
     local organizations such as regional food banks to reduce 
     hunger and support the operation of food pantries on campus.
       (b) Assistance.--Section 25 of the Food and Nutrition Act 
     of 2008 (7 U.S.C. 2034) is amended--
       (1) in subsection (a)--
       (A) by redesignating paragraphs (1) through (3) as 
     paragraphs (2) through (4), respectively;
       (B) by inserting before paragraph (2) (as so redesignated) 
     the following:
       ``(1) Community college.--The term `community college' 
     means a junior or community college (as defined in section 
     312(f) of the Higher Education Act of 1965 (20 U.S.C. 
     1058(f))).''; and
       (C) by adding at the end the following:
       ``(5) Institution of higher education.--The term 
     `institution of higher education' has the meaning given the 
     term in section 101(a) of the Higher Education Act of 1965 
     (20 U.S.C. 1001(a)).'';
       (2) in subsection (b)(2)--
       (A) in subparagraph (B) by striking ``and'' at the end;
       (B) in subparagraph (C) by striking ``fiscal year 2015 and 
     each fiscal year thereafter.'' and inserting ``each of fiscal 
     years 2015 through 2018; and''; and
       (C) by adding at the end the following:
       ``(D) $5,000,000 for fiscal year 2019 and each fiscal year 
     thereafter.''; and
       (3) in subsection (c), in the matter preceding paragraph 
     (1), by inserting ``an institution of higher education, a 
     community college,'' before ``or a private''.
